John Kerry: 'No excuse for inaction on refugees'

The number of people living as refugees from war or persecution exceeded 50 million in 2013, for the first time since World War Two, the UN has said.

The overall figure of 51.2 million is six million higher than the year before, according to a report by the UN refugee agency.

As he delivered the annual State Department report on human trafficking, US Secretary of State John Kerry said there was ''no excuse'' for ignoring the problem.
